  5. Elgin Franklin Gas Field
    • North Sea (UK Sector)
    • Total
    • ETPM
    • Elgin/Franklin Pipelines - Expansion and upheaval buckling analysis of HT/HP flowline (185°C/12500 psi) as part of conceptual design study.
  6. Elgin Franklin Gas Field
    • North Sea (UK Sector)
    • Total
    • Smit Land & Marine
    • Elgin/Franklin Bundles - Detail design of 5km, 2 off, 12 inch clad pipes in 16 inch sleeves with foam insulation all a within carrier with installation by mid depth tow.
    • This project includes extensive testing of the foam at elevated temperatures of up to 160°C.
    • The project also included testing of clad pipe at elevated temperatures and the use of limit state, strain based design methods.
  7. Mallard Oil Field
    • North Sea (UK Sector)
    • Allseas
    • Non linear, finite element analysis of pipe in pipe system operating at high temperature (135°C).
    • Detail design of the pipe in pipe system to resist upheaval buckling and establish back fill requirements.

  1. Everest Oil and Gas Field
    • North Sea (UK Sector)
    • BP Amoco
    • South Everest Field Development
    • Subsea
    • On site supervision of manufacture of 25% chrome superduplex steel tubes at Sandvik’s Chomutov pipemill in the Czech Republic.
    • Tubes were for inclusion into steel tubed umbilical for the South Everest field development. Particular attention was focused on the avoidance of any sigma phase in the final product.

BP North Sea Forties Re- development Subsea Material selection study for range of flowlines intended for production, produced water injection, gas lift, CO2(liquid) injection, CO2(liquid) import service.Materials considered included 22% Cr and 25% Cr Duplex, weldable martensitic 13% Cr, and both mechanically and metallurgically bonded CRA clad/lined linepipe.
